Neven Maguire's Thai Yellow Chicken & New Potato Traybake
Prep Time10 Minutes
Servings4
Cook Time50 Minutes
Ingredients
2 Packs Simply Better Irish Corn Fed Chicken Thighs
2 Tbsp. Simply Better Irish Cold Pressed Rapeseed Oil
1 Tbsp. Simply Better Thai Yellow Curry Paste
150ml Simply Better Irish Made Wexford Natural Yoghurt
1kg Pack of Baby Potatoes, sliced in half
1 Pack Simply Better Irish Tomistar Tomatoes, roughly chopped
1 Red Onion, finely chopped
1 Packet Fresh Coriander, roughly chopped
Simply Better Oriel Sea Salt
Freshly Ground Black Pepper
Zest of 1 Lime

METHOD
- Trim the excess skin from the chicken thighs and set aside. In a bowl, combine 1 Tbsp. of the oil, the curry paste and 2 Tbsp. of the yoghurt then add the chicken thighs and toss together until coated. Leave to marinate for at least 30 minutes or overnight is perfect covered with cling film.
-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F/Gas Mark 4). Put the potatoes in a large roasting tin and toss with the rest of the oil, then season generously. Tuck in the marinated chicken and roast for 45-50 minutes until the chicken and potatoes are cooked through and golden brown.
- Remove the tray bake from the oven and scatter over the tomatoes, red onion and coriander. Season to taste and drizzle over the rest of the yoghurt and grate over some fresh lime zest to serve.
